What is the Appalachian Plateau?

The Appalachian Plateau is a region in the Appalachian Mountains characterized by flat-topped mountains, deep valleys, and high elevations. It extends across parts of Pennsylvania, Ohio, Kentucky, and Tennessee. The area is known for its coal reserves and rich biodiversity.

How would you Describe new york land regions?

New York's land regions are diverse, ranging from the Appalachian Plateau in the south to the Adirondack Mountains in the north. The state also features the Finger Lakes region, known for its long, narrow lakes formed by glaciers. Additionally, the Hudson Valley and the Long Island coastal regions offer unique landscapes and scenic beauty.
